Salary of Civil Engineering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$78,003 Bachelor's Median Salary

Civil Engineering majors who earn their bachelor’s degree from Villanova University report a median salary of $78,003 a year. This is lower than $95,421, the median for all majors at Villanova University.

Student Debt of Civil Engineering Graduates with a Bachelor’s Degree

$27,000 Bachelor's Median Debt

To complete a bachelor’s at Villanova University, civil engineering students accumulate a median of $27,000 in student loans. This is above $26,184, the typical median for all majors at Villanova University.

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 57% of civil engineering bachelor’s degrees went to men and 43% went to women.

Villanova University gender breakdown of Civil Engineering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of civil engineering bachelor’s degree graduates at Villanova University were White. About 72% of graduates fell into this category.

The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Villanova University with a bachelor’s in civil engineering.

Ethnic diversity of Civil Engineering majors at Villanova University
Ethnic Background Number of Students
Asian 3
Black or African American 2
Hispanic or Latino 7
White 39
Non-Resident Aliens 0
Other Races 3
